I keep getting this error message: Account: 'Mail', Server:
'mail.wavecable.com', Protocol: POP3, Server Response: '.', Port: 110,
Secure(SSL): No, Error Number: 0x800CCC18
I called wavecable and they did a test and their server is working fine. I
can get my mail from their main server. I called Toshiba and they did a
system restore and that did not fix the problem either. I tried to contact
Microsoft, but they were closed. Just wondering if anyone else is having the
same problem. If so, have you fixed it and if so how did you do it.

0x800CCC18 SICILY_LOGON_FAILED Logon attempt failed.
This would lead me to suspect that either your username or your password is
incorrect. The username should all be lowercase but the password is case
sensitive, meaning that capitals and lower case must be used correctly.
